The Aullaviat/Anguniarvik TCA was established in June 2024, 40 years in the making since the 1984 Inuvialuit Final Agreement identified the Yukon North Slope as an area for conservation.

The Inuvialuit-led Aullaviat/Anguniarvik Traditional Conservation Area (TCA) protects nearly 8,500 km2 of the Eastern Yukon North Slope, a critical area for wildlife and Inuvialuit traditional use.  T...
